What is publish settings in Revit?

Revit 2021. Mar 14 2022In-product view. After updating a cloud model, use the Publish Settings tool to select views and sheets of the model to publish to the cloud. When you publish a model in the cloud, the default 3D view and all 2D sheets are published by default.

How long does it take to publish a Revit model?

The upload process is fast, but the extraction on the BIM 360 Document Management or Design Collaboration site takes several hours. Publishing or extraction potentially fails after a long time (>18 hours).

How do I publish a Revit model in BIM 360?

Now, to publish the model to BIM 360 Team, on the Collaborate ribbon, in the Manage Models panel, click Mange Cloud Models. In the Mange Cloud Models dialog, you can see all the BIM 360 Team projects that you have access to. Select the project that contains the model you want to publish.

How do I package a Revit model?

On the eTransmit panel of the Add-Ins tab, click Transmit a model. Choose the model(s) to transmit: Click Browse Model, and navigate to the location of the Revit model you want to transmit. Click Browse folders, and navigate to the folder that contains the Revit models you want to transmit.

How do I create a PDF in Revit?

Under Print Range, select Selected Views/Sheets. Click Select. In the View/Sheet Set dialog, select the views and sheets to print to PDF, and click OK. Under File, to generate a single PDF file that contains all of the selected views and sheets, select Combine Multiple Selected Views/Sheets into a Single File.

What does consumed mean in BIM 360?

The Consumed folder within BIM360 Design is a temporary holding area for linking in 3rd party models. For example, an Architect will have a Consumed folder and the Structural Engineer will have their own separate Consumed folder.

How do I share my BIM 360 model?

To share using this method:

  1. Publish your models from Revit to BIM 360 using Revit Cloud Worksharing.
  2. Use the Design Collaboration module to create a package and share your models with other teams.
  3. Other teams choose to consume the shared models.

How do you schedule publish in BIM 360?

Under Services, click Design Collaboration in the left panel. Note: If you enter the Project Admin module directly from the Design Collaboration module, you’ll start in this position. Enable the checkbox for a team. Click Schedule publish.
